Non-linearity and self-similarity: patterns and clusters
We introduce a qualitative similarity analysis, which yields relations between the geometry and kinematics of traveling localized solutions, associated to certain non-linear equations. This method predicts the existence of solitons, compactons, dublets, triplets, as well as other non-linear patterns. A finit supported wavelet-like frame is constructed in terms of compacton kink–antikink (KAK) solutions.
